#150c68 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#150c68 is composed of 8.2% red, 4.7%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 79.8% cyan, 88.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 245.9 degrees, a saturation of 79.3% and a lightness of 22.7%. #150c68 color hex could be obtained by blending #2a18d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000066.

Shades and Tints of #150c68

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030210 is the darkest color, while #fefdff is the lightest one.

Tones of #150c68

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#39393b is the less saturated color, while #0e0371 is the most saturated one.
